Question

A system with SysV-init has a service installed called apache2. Which file controls the start and stop of this service and is referenced by the various runlevel directories?

Options

  • A/etc/init.d/apache2
  • B/etc/rc2.d/70apache2
  • C/etc/rc2.d/apache2
  • D/etc/rc2.d/apache2.start
